# Break-Glass Access — DedupeCore

DedupeCore merges duplicate customer records at Harbright Retail. Break-glass access bypasses the approval queue and is logged to the immutable audit stream; use only when merge jobs stall in production. Two on-call engineers must confirm. To unlock the emergency console, enter the recovery passphrase recorded below.

vault phrase of yaduf-yajop = lamath-kelix-aldion-zorius-ulaox-eliax-gorox-norok-fenael-fenath-julael-pelius-belius-druion

**Changelog — Gatewing 2.9**

Renamed `CANARY_PASS_THRESHOLD` to `CANARY_GATE_RULESET` to reflect that it now takes a ruleset ID, not a percentage. Migration is automatic; old key is rejected at boot. Security note: gate evaluation calls the policy service, which requires its auth credential to be set in the env file on the line immediately following this one.

vault entry, fadup-tagag: RELAY_SECRET8=2fd92179

Hi — handing over the Quillgate validator plugin system before my rotation ends. Quick notes for your review: plugins are loaded from a signed manifest, but signature checks are currently warn-only (known gap, tracked). Validators run in-process, so a misbehaving plugin can touch anything the host can — that's the big thing to poke at. Sandbox work is half-designed, not started. Happy to walk through it live. The threat model draft and plugin loader docs are here.

wiki page, kahog-hahig: https://vault.zemvargrid.internal/display/deploy/repo/settings/merge_requests/job/settings/6f3b933774dbc5320a4daa18